Woman dies in rollover crash on Nevada Street

A woman was killed when the SUV in which she was a passenger rolled in a T-bone crash at the intersection of Nevada Street and Garland Avenue just after 3 p.m. Saturday.

The SUV came to rest on its passenger side in the right northbound lane of Nevada, while the smaller car that crashed into the SUV was facing east on Garland Avenue just east of Nevada. The woman was partially ejected and pinned under the SUV, Spokane police Officer Ron Van Tassel said.

The man driving the SUV and a baby riding in the vehicle were treated at a local hospital for minor injuries. The driver of the car was not injured, Van Tassel said.

Further details were not available. The crash is being investigated by Major Crimes detectives.
